Authentication-Results: name.execsw.org; dkim=pass (1024-bit key) header.d=netbsd.org header.i=@netbsd.org header.b=2438lJc3; dkim=pass (1024-bit key) header.d=netbsd.org header.i=@netbsd.org header.b=YZ7ECiJe Received: by mail.netbsd.org (Postfix, from userid 605) id 6255685049; Sat, 4 May 2024 07:04:18 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=netbsd.org; s=20240131; t=1714806258; bh=O0AqojW9sLNKfApAyzDDy+TbA4nTPYgMPZxN0LsaxWk=; h=Date:From:Subject:To:Reply-To:List-Id:List-Unsubscribe; b=2438lJc30r+WiHxrZaa0tNFGCZByh2+MQvXk5LYkkPNRBUGQiKfqLDBryMY9iKKCm xe8e++nTucpI3s0MnujszPaMYs0yKkkR1C08MfqD6kuK61Ad2QTrkRRblnmBlx7yuw 3tCbjTaIqMyDabwg4hIXCg9rdOaSPLNS8u3cJBPY= Received: from localhost (localhost [127.0.0.1]) by mail.netbsd.org (Postfix) with ESMTP id 51ED884E57 for ; Sat, 4 May 2024 07:04:17 +0000 (UTC) X-Virus-Scanned: amavisd-new at netbsd.org Authentication-Results: mail.netbsd.org (amavisd-new); dkim=pass (1024-bit key) header.d=netbsd.org Received: from mail.netbsd.org ([127.0.0.1]) by localhost (mail.netbsd.org [127.0.0.1]) (amavisd-new, port 10025) with ESMTP id loLGKOpQnsO6 for ; Sat, 4 May 2024 07:04:16 +0000 (UTC) Received: from cvs.NetBSD.org (ivanova.netbsd.org [199.233.217.197]) by mail.netbsd.org (Postfix) with ESMTP id 3F48184D15 for ; Sat, 4 May 2024 07:04:16 +0000 (UTC)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=netbsd.org; s=20240131; t=1714806256; bh=O0AqojW9sLNKfApAyzDDy+TbA4nTPYgMPZxN0LsaxWk=; h=Date:From:Subject:To:Reply-To; b=YZ7ECiJem18NfJL5AGz3ZGOcL+b/DAHJFSipdb/UvHlyOh4+nU/ZiTBRsoaF2+7uy +nE2tvdnmF5/zIsIk2guyC8JU6JRszQJ5bytVHZfmruV08iHBnldAVKGuraHWWXNg9 KkMC5hmeP9t4ymvm1NUHFx+2hQnE91Aqhd++0cHs= Received: by cvs.NetBSD.org (Postfix, from userid 500) id 35A2AFA2C; Sat, 4 May 2024 07:04:16 +0000 (UTC) Content-Transfer-Encoding: 7bit Content-Type: multipart/mixed; boundary="_----------=_1714806256155180" MIME-Version: 1.0 Date: Sat, 4 May 2024 07:04:16 +0000 From: "Masatake Daimon" Subject: CVS commit: pkgsrc/devel/hs-lsp To: pkgsrc-changes@NetBSD.org Reply-To: pho@netbsd.org X-Mailer: log_accum Message-Id: <20240504070416.35A2AFA2C@cvs.NetBSD.org> Sender: pkgsrc-changes-owner@NetBSD.org List-Id: Precedence: bulk List-Unsubscribe: This is a multi-part message in MIME format. --_----------=_1714806256155180 Content-Disposition: inline Content-Transfer-Encoding: 8bit Content-Type: text/plain; charset="US-ASCII" Module Name: pkgsrc Committed By: pho Date: Sat May 4 07:04:16 UTC 2024 Modified Files: pkgsrc/devel/hs-lsp: Makefile PLIST buildlink3.mk distinfo Log Message: devel/hs-lsp: Update to 2.5.0.0 2.5.0.0 The server will now reject messages sent after shutdown has been received. There is a shutdownBarrier member in the server state which can be used to conveniently run actions when shutdown is triggered. 2.4.0.0 Server-created progress now will not send reports until and unless the client confirms the progress token creation. Progress helper functions now can take a progress token provided by the client, so client-initiated progress can now be supported properly. The server options now allow the user to say whether the server should advertise support for client-initiated progress or not. The server now dynamically registers for workspace/didChangeConfiguration notifications, to ensure that newer clients continue to send them. Removed getCompletionPrefix from the VFS module. This is specific to completing Haskell identifiers and doesn't belong here. It has already been moved to ghcide some time ago. 2.3.0.0 Fix inference of server capabilities for newer methods (except notebook methods). VFS no longer requires IO to initialize, functions that wrote to a temporary directory now take the directory as an argument. To generate a diff of this commit: cvs rdiff -u -r1.8 -r1.9 pkgsrc/devel/hs-lsp/Makefile \ pkgsrc/devel/hs-lsp/buildlink3.mk cvs rdiff -u -r1.3 -r1.4 pkgsrc/devel/hs-lsp/PLIST \ pkgsrc/devel/hs-lsp/distinfo Please note that diffs are not public domain; they are subject to the copyright notices on the relevant files. --_----------=_1714806256155180 Content-Disposition: inline Content-Length: 8544 Content-Transfer-Encoding: binary Content-Type: text/x-diff; charset=us-ascii Modified files: Index: pkgsrc/devel/hs-lsp/Makefile diff -u pkgsrc/devel/hs-lsp/Makefile:1.8 pkgsrc/devel/hs-lsp/Makefile:1.9 --- pkgsrc/devel/hs-lsp/Makefile:1.8 Thu Nov 2 06:36:44 2023 +++ pkgsrc/devel/hs-lsp/Makefile Sat May 4 07:04:15 2024 @@ -1,7 +1,6 @@ -# $NetBSD: Makefile,v 1.8 2023/11/02 06:36:44 pho Exp $ +# $NetBSD: Makefile,v 1.9 2024/05/04 07:04:15 pho Exp $ -DISTNAME= lsp-2.2.0.0 -PKGREVISION= 1 +DISTNAME= lsp-2.5.0.0 CATEGORIES= devel MAINTAINER= pkgsrc-users@NetBSD.org @@ -13,15 +12,14 @@ LICENSE= mit .include "../../textproc/hs-attoparsec/buildlink3.mk" .include "../../sysutils/hs-co-log-core/buildlink3.mk" .include "../../devel/hs-data-default/buildlink3.mk" +.include "../../misc/hs-extra/buildlink3.mk" .include "../../devel/hs-hashable/buildlink3.mk" .include "../../devel/hs-lens/buildlink3.mk" .include "../../converters/hs-lens-aeson/buildlink3.mk" .include "../../devel/hs-lsp-types/buildlink3.mk" .include "../../textproc/hs-prettyprinter/buildlink3.mk" .include "../../devel/hs-random/buildlink3.mk" -.include "../../devel/hs-row-types/buildlink3.mk" .include "../../devel/hs-sorted-list/buildlink3.mk" -.include "../../sysutils/hs-temporary/buildlink3.mk" .include "../../textproc/hs-text-rope/buildlink3.mk" .include "../../devel/hs-unliftio-core/buildlink3.mk" .include "../../devel/hs-unordered-containers/buildlink3.mk" Index: pkgsrc/devel/hs-lsp/buildlink3.mk diff -u pkgsrc/devel/hs-lsp/buildlink3.mk:1.8 pkgsrc/devel/hs-lsp/buildlink3.mk:1.9 --- pkgsrc/devel/hs-lsp/buildlink3.mk:1.8 Thu Nov 2 06:36:44 2023 +++ pkgsrc/devel/hs-lsp/buildlink3.mk Sat May 4 07:04:15 2024 @@ -1,12 +1,12 @@ -# $NetBSD: buildlink3.mk,v 1.8 2023/11/02 06:36:44 pho Exp $ +# $NetBSD: buildlink3.mk,v 1.9 2024/05/04 07:04:15 pho Exp $ BUILDLINK_TREE+= hs-lsp .if !defined(HS_LSP_BUILDLINK3_MK) HS_LSP_BUILDLINK3_MK:= -BUILDLINK_API_DEPENDS.hs-lsp+= hs-lsp>=2.2.0 -BUILDLINK_ABI_DEPENDS.hs-lsp+= hs-lsp>=2.2.0.0nb1 +BUILDLINK_API_DEPENDS.hs-lsp+= hs-lsp>=2.5.0 +BUILDLINK_ABI_DEPENDS.hs-lsp+= hs-lsp>=2.5.0.0 BUILDLINK_PKGSRCDIR.hs-lsp?= ../../devel/hs-lsp .include "../../converters/hs-aeson/buildlink3.mk" @@ -14,15 +14,14 @@ BUILDLINK_PKGSRCDIR.hs-lsp?= ../../devel .include "../../textproc/hs-attoparsec/buildlink3.mk" .include "../../sysutils/hs-co-log-core/buildlink3.mk" .include "../../devel/hs-data-default/buildlink3.mk" +.include "../../misc/hs-extra/buildlink3.mk" .include "../../devel/hs-hashable/buildlink3.mk" .include "../../devel/hs-lens/buildlink3.mk" .include "../../converters/hs-lens-aeson/buildlink3.mk" .include "../../devel/hs-lsp-types/buildlink3.mk" .include "../../textproc/hs-prettyprinter/buildlink3.mk" .include "../../devel/hs-random/buildlink3.mk" -.include "../../devel/hs-row-types/buildlink3.mk" .include "../../devel/hs-sorted-list/buildlink3.mk" -.include "../../sysutils/hs-temporary/buildlink3.mk" .include "../../textproc/hs-text-rope/buildlink3.mk" .include "../../devel/hs-unliftio-core/buildlink3.mk" .include "../../devel/hs-unordered-containers/buildlink3.mk" Index: pkgsrc/devel/hs-lsp/PLIST diff -u pkgsrc/devel/hs-lsp/PLIST:1.3 pkgsrc/devel/hs-lsp/PLIST:1.4 --- pkgsrc/devel/hs-lsp/PLIST:1.3 Tue Oct 31 04:21:35 2023 +++ pkgsrc/devel/hs-lsp/PLIST Sat May 4 07:04:15 2024 @@ -1,6 +1,4 @@ -@comment $NetBSD: PLIST,v 1.3 2023/10/31 04:21:35 pho Exp $ -lib/lsp-${PKGVERSION}/${HS_VERSION}/package-description -lib/lsp-${PKGVERSION}/${HS_VERSION}/package-id +@comment $NetBSD: PLIST,v 1.4 2024/05/04 07:04:15 pho Exp $ ${PLIST.shlibs}lib/${HS_PLATFORM}/libHS${HS_PKGID}-${HS_VER}.so ${PLIST.shlibs}lib/${HS_PLATFORM}/${HS_PKGID}/Language/LSP/Diagnostics.dyn_hi lib/${HS_PLATFORM}/${HS_PKGID}/Language/LSP/Diagnostics.hi @@ -25,48 +23,18 @@ lib/${HS_PLATFORM}/${HS_PKGID}/Language/ ${PLIST.prof}lib/${HS_PLATFORM}/${HS_PKGID}/Language/LSP/VFS.p_hi lib/${HS_PLATFORM}/${HS_PKGID}/libHS${HS_PKGID}.a ${PLIST.prof}lib/${HS_PLATFORM}/${HS_PKGID}/libHS${HS_PKGID}_p.a +lib/lsp-${PKGVERSION}/${HS_VERSION}/package-description +lib/lsp-${PKGVERSION}/${HS_VERSION}/package-id share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/LICENSE 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/Language-LSP-Diagnostics.html 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/Language-LSP-Logging.html 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/Language-LSP-Server.html 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/Language-LSP-VFS.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-124.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-36.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-46.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-60.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-95.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-A.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-All.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-B.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-C.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-D.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-E.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-F.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-G.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-H.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-I.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-J.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-K.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-L.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-M.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-N.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-O.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-P.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-Q.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-R.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-S.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-T.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-U.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-V.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-W.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index-X.html 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index.html -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/doc-index.json 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/haddock-bundle.min.js 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/index.html 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/linuwial.css 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/lsp.haddock 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/meta.json 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/quick-jump.css -${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/quick-jump.min.js ${PLIST.doc}share/doc/${HS_PLATFORM}/lsp-${PKGVERSION}/html/synopsis.png Index: pkgsrc/devel/hs-lsp/distinfo diff -u pkgsrc/devel/hs-lsp/distinfo:1.3 pkgsrc/devel/hs-lsp/distinfo:1.4 --- pkgsrc/devel/hs-lsp/distinfo:1.3 Tue Oct 31 04:21:35 2023 +++ pkgsrc/devel/hs-lsp/distinfo Sat May 4 07:04:15 2024 @@ -1,5 +1,5 @@ -$NetBSD: distinfo,v 1.3 2023/10/31 04:21:35 pho Exp $ +$NetBSD: distinfo,v 1.4 2024/05/04 07:04:15 pho Exp $ -BLAKE2s (lsp-2.2.0.0.tar.gz) = dbbea38a4638e0ec146f64ea10088c682826d5890ce3678673c2982332c034ad -SHA512 (lsp-2.2.0.0.tar.gz) = ce29342a0db433b7dd73dc057b016ec45f6e4f21a3b16c023c5ced68651d8469d2cf853854ff447c3650efa3d6febce3d3ad1d4de42e65fd697e82980fd3a6f5 -Size (lsp-2.2.0.0.tar.gz) = 41494 bytes +BLAKE2s (lsp-2.5.0.0.tar.gz) = ab4d663f696f8c87caaed5006b23586367dc618c1e7f45c4689c42727d9d2e7c +SHA512 (lsp-2.5.0.0.tar.gz) = f6291d67320de269aa38ff5402c41ea4b3616da88dedbcbb93e9c6c9a0e088e5acf5a12286af3bdae08f8c14f52540667f21408e7e7cde72494d28c5f8b436cd +Size (lsp-2.5.0.0.tar.gz) = 42453 bytes --_----------=_1714806256155180--